Who Is Riaflex Suitable For?
Not every dog is the same, and dogs at different life stages have different requirements.
Riaflex is aimed at:
- Dogs starting to slow down with age
- Dogs with orthopaedic conditions like hip dysplasia or elbow dysplasia
- Active or sporting dogs who need extra joint support
- Older dogs who may have arthritic changes and who benefit from long-term mobility support
Many dog owners may wait until their dog is struggling before looking into joint support, however prevention is often much more helpful. Supporting your dog’s joints before problems become noticeable can make a real difference to their comfort and quality of life.

Joint Supplements & Massage
A joint supplement can also work really well alongside massage as part of a more complete approach to your dog’s comfort. Riaflex helps to support joint health from the inside, where massage can help the muscles that also support the joint and any areas of compensation from any painful joints.
The two areas complement each other well, especially for dogs who suffer from an orthopaedic condition, are starting to show signs of ageing, experience any stiffness or dogs who live life to the full. For many owners, it is the combination of ongoing nutritional support and regular massage treatments that makes the biggest difference to how their dog moves and feels.
